Their two cents

From a list of sixty ways to make or save money given to a client of Credit Solutions of America, a debt-settlement company in Texas. The firm, against which 1,600 Better Business Bureau complaints have been filed over the past three years, promised to reduce clients’ debt by up to 60 percent.
